I am a traveling leadership consultant ("TLC") for Omega Phi Alpha. I'm not sure how the duties would compare with your role - I advise the undergrad chapters in my district (right now, I have two chapters, one colony, and one interest group in my district). I help them coordinate district-level events, I am available to travel to their chapters throughout the semester, I help with chapter issues, and I serve as a liaison between the chapters and nationals. The sisters can contact me at any time with any concerns or questions that they have, and I either help them out if I can or pass along their issue to the appropriate party and work with them to get it resolved.

I was a consultant for Alpha Gamma Delta in 1974-75. I was the first extension consultant, and spent most of my time going to campuses where we did not have chapters. I'm pleased to say that we did install chapters at several of those schools! In the spring semester I was at Texas A&M starting our chapter there.

It was a memorable year. I learned a lot --those were the days before there were "leadership workshops" and the like, so it was really on-the-job-training -- and of course there were no cell phones or internet.
